Summary:Accurately predicting the available capacity of lithium-ion batteries is critical to ensuring the safe operation of energy storage systems. Therefore, this paper proposes a method for predicting the capacity of lithium-ion batteries in energy storage systems based on transfer entropy and JS-BP neural networks. Based on an analysis of the information entropy of relevant parameters of the energy storage batteries, the health factors that have a significant impact on the available capacity of batteries are selected, and a prediction model for the available capacity of batteries is established by combining the selected healthy factors with the JS-BP neural network. Finally, a comprehensive analysis is carried out based on the aging datasets from NASA and the battery aging experimental platform, and the results show that the proposed method has a high prediction accuracy of battery capacity, and the error indicators MAE and RMSE are at a low level, which verifies the accuracy of the model.
